What liquor liability covers.
Your general liability policy excludes alcohol-related claims. Liquor liability picks up where it stops — when someone you served hurts a person or damages property.
01
Legal defense costs — attorney fees paid from dollar one, even for claims that go nowhere
02
Third-party injuries — a patron you served injures someone in a crash after leaving
03
Property damage — caused by an intoxicated customer you served
04
Dram shop lawsuits — over-service claims under your state’s dram shop law
05
Liquor license compliance — proof of coverage where your state requires it

What venues actually pay.
Typical annual premiums for a $1M per-occurrence liquor liability policy.2 Your price depends mostly on alcohol sales, hours, and claims history.
Venue type
Typical annual premium
What drives your price
Restaurant (alcohol under 30% of sales)
$400 – $1,200
Alcohol as a share of total sales
Bar / tavern
$1,200 – $3,500
Sales volume, closing time, entertainment
Nightclub / late-night venue
$2,500 – $8,000+
Capacity, security, A&B claim history
Brewery / taproom
$600 – $2,000
On-premise pours vs. distribution
Liquor store (off-premise)
$400 – $1,000
Gross sales, state dram shop law
Caterer with bar service
$300 – $900
Events per year, venue types served
Industry-typical ranges, not a quote. Your actual premium comes from a licensed agent.
